Function Calls as Citations

Sina Iman*,Koellinger Philipp*,Hill Christopher*,Hey Test*,New Acc*
Abstract

Abstract

"Function calls as citations" refers to the ability to compose a novel research object by re-using an existing component, such as code or data, from a prior research object stored in an immutable and verifiable way. This idea originates from Balaji Srinivasan, who recently issued it as a challenge to builders in the DeSci space. In this preliminary report, we answer this challenge with a proof of concept. We created two Research Objects stored on an Open State Repository, each containing code components. A new Research Object calls functions from the code components of another Research Object. Both Research Objects are stored on an Open State Repository, and interoperate using decentralized persistent identifiers.

Keywords

Source Code and Data

Source Code and Data

No source code files available for this publication.